Key quotes from the Rolf Harris trial

Here are key quotes from the defence opening day in the Rolf Harris trial.

"I'm a very touchy-feely sort of person. I would normally hug anybody."

- Rolf Harris on the main complainant's claim he gave her "creepy" hugs

 

"No, it didn't happen."

- Harris again when asked about the main complainant's allegation he first assaulted her in a hotel room in Hawaii when she was 13

"She seemed very, very flirtatious, coquettish, looking at me with some sort of sexual chemistry."

- Harris again on how the 10-year "affair" with his daughter's friend began in 1983 when she was 18

 

"It was all consensual. Everything that happened she had been a willing participant."

- Harris again on their sexual encounters

 

"I felt sickened by myself for being a part of it at all. I knew it was wrong. Here I was much older than her. A very young lady who was many years my junior."

- Harris again explaining why he wrote a letter to the main complainant's father in the mid-1990s apologising for his behaviour

 

"I don't think we need to go into the detail."

- Defence lawyer Sonia Woodley QC after Harris started describing in depth how Tie Me Kangaroo Down, Sport was recorded in 1960

 

"It has been brought to my attention that the defendant had been making the odd sketch whilst he was in the dock. I am satisfied it was innocent. They have since been confiscated and destroyed."

- Justice Nigel Sweeney
